Typhoon Dolphin grounds Hong Kong flights, disrupts trips and business in Japan

At least 12 flights connecting Hong Kong with mainland China, Taiwan and Japan have been cancelled as Typhoon Dolphin gradually moves away from Japan’s Okinawa prefecture and approaches eastern China. Hongkongers in Okinawa whose travel plans were disrupted by Dolphin were able to partially resume their itineraries as supermarkets and aquariums reopened.
